what is 5/6 * 3/7 ÷ 2/3​

Respuesta :

gcantiga44
gcantiga44 gcantiga44
  • 15-11-2019

Answer:

5/6 × 3/7 ÷ 2/3​ = 45/84

Step-by-step explanation:

5/6 × 3/7 = 15/42

5 × 3 = 15

6 × 7 = 42

15/42 ÷ 2/3

15/42 × 3/2

15 × 3 = 45

42 × 2 = 84

15/42 × 3/2 = 45/84
